Moraes sets trial against Tagliaferro for November – 10/27/2025 – Brasília Hoje

The minister scheduled the trial against his former advisor in the First Panel of the (Supreme Federal Court) for next week.

The trial will begin on November 7th, with a deadline for including votes on the 14th. The Panel is made up of ministers Alexandre de Moraes (rapporteur), , and .

Eduardo Tagliaferro is in Italy and, in recent months, participated in lives with supporters of former president Jair Bolsonaro (PL), promised to make new revelations about Moraes and prepared a dossier to denounce the Supreme Court minister.

According to prosecutor Paulo Gonet, Tagliaferro “revealed confidential information that he obtained due to his position, with the aim of obstructing investigations and favoring his own and others’ interests.”

The PGR also says that the departure from Brazil demonstrates the alignment of the former TSE advisor with the criminal organization responsible for undemocratic acts.

“The recent public announcement (07/30/2025), in a foreign State, of the intention to reveal new confidential functional information, including launching a fundraising campaign to finance its criminal intent, meets the criminal organization’s purpose of trying to prevent and restrict the free exercise of Judiciary Power”, stated in the complaint.

“The objective of inciting new undemocratic acts and causing the spread of false news against the Supreme Court is clear,” he adds.

Tagliaferro’s defense says that the complaint is inept because it does not describe which criminal organization the former advisor was part of. “For the crime of coercion during the course of the process, there is no concrete conduct that conforms to the legal concept of ‘serious threat’, elementary to the criminal type attributed to the Defendant”, states lawyer Eduardo Kuntz.
